<h1>2000 GMC Savana &ndash; Keyless Fob Programming Instructions</h1> <p><font size="3"><b>System Type:</b> OBDII Port Programming </font></p> <p><font size="3"><b>Tools Required:</b> Jumper Wire </font></p> <p><font size="3"><b>Step-by-Step Instructions:</b> </font></p> <ul> <li><font size="3">Step 1: Locate the OBDII port under the dashboard on the driver&rsquo;s side. It is shaped like a wide trapezoid with two rows of terminals.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 2: Using a reference diagram, identify pin 8 (top row) and pin 4 (bottom row) and confirm they have metal contacts.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 3: With the ignition in the OFF position, insert a jumper wire between pins 8 and 4.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 4: Wait for the door locks to cycle (lock and unlock), indicating the system has entered programming mode.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 5: Press and hold both the LOCK and UNLOCK buttons on the first remote for about 15 seconds, or until the locks cycle again.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 6: Repeat Step 5 for each additional remote, completing each within 60 seconds of the last.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 7: When all remotes are programmed, remove the jumper wire. </font></li> <li><font size="3">Step 8: Test each remote to ensure full functionality.</font></li> </ul>
